Unlike a standard electrician who primarily works within a properties' existing electrical system, a Level 2 electrician has a distinct set of accreditations permitting them to work directly on the service network connecting a home to the main power grid. This includes everything from the point of connection on the street pole or underground pillar right approximately the customer's meter box. Their scope of work is broad and incredibly diverse, including tasks that are both technically requiring and important for public safety.
One of their primary duties involves the installation, repair work, and maintenance of overhead and underground service lines. Think of a recently built home requiring a power connection; it's the Level 2 electrician who will meticulously run the cable televisions from the network's point of supply to the property, ensuring compliance with stringent safety standards and regional regulations. Similarly, if an existing overhead line is damaged by a falling branch or an underground cable television experiences a fault, these are the specialists hired to diagnose the problem and diligently restore the connection. Their work frequently includes operating at height or in restricted spaces, requiring a keen eye for information, a deep understanding of electrical principles, and an unwavering commitment to security procedures.
Furthermore, Level 2 electricians contribute in the vital job of meter setup and moving. Whether you're updating your electrical service, adding photovoltaic panels, or merely need your meter moved for a renovation, these experts are authorized to work on the delicate user interface in between your property's electrical system and the grid's metering facilities. They make sure that all connections are protected, precise, and comply with the particular requirements of the electrical power distributor. This exact work is essential to accurate billing and the effective management of our energy consumption.
Another considerable location of their expertise depends on disconnections and reconnections. For example, if a property is going through major structural restorations or being demolished, a Level 2 electrician will securely disconnect the power supply from the network. Conversely, once a brand-new construct is complete or renovations are ended up, they are the ones who will skillfully reconnect the premises to the grid, guaranteeing all needed security checks are carried out before power is brought back. This crucial service avoids accidents and makes sure that all electrical work follows the highest security criteria.
The arrival of renewable resource, particularly solar energy, has actually considerably expanded the duties of Level 2 electricians. They are at the forefront of linking solar PV systems to the grid, guaranteeing that the exported energy is perfectly integrated which the system runs safely and efficiently. This involves understanding complex grid-tie policies, installing proper metering for net-metering plans, and making sure all anti-islanding security is properly set up. Their role is pivotal in the shift towards a more sustainable energy future.
Ending up being a Level 2 electrician is no small task. It needs significant additional training and accreditation here beyond a basic electrical license. This generally includes specialized courses concentrating on overhead and underground service work, earthing systems, and advanced security procedures specific to working on live network infrastructure. The strenuous training ensures these specialists have the in-depth understanding and practical skills to securely handle the high voltages and complex systems they consistently come across.
